I still wasn't convinced the TPS was set right so I tried it again with MUCH more success! I found the zero coninuity point so I could set it by-the-book.
After setting the fixed SAS screw and the TPS I realised the accellerator cable had too much slack as well, not stupid amounts of slack, but enough to make a noticable difference.
So I took up as much slack as I could without it opening the throttle and took it for a burl.
Massive difference. By this I don't mean "omfg my hektik wip is mekkin 250kw atw bro!" I mean that from how it has been since I did the swap, the car feels like it SHOULD be. It feels like it's stock again...which, believe me, is massive (to what it was before)!
So now it's set properly I don't know if it'll benefit from extra mods or hinder them. All I can safely say now is that I know it's back to normal and I really don't think it's made any difference to the stock performance (all I have is a 3" cat back exhaust).
